Understanding the Urban Heat Island Effect
The challenge stems from the design and materials used in our urban landscapes. Cities, with their asphalt, concrete, and glass, struggle to dissipate heat, absorbing it during the day and releasing it at night. It's a vicious cycle that intensifies heat, creating pockets of warmth known as urban heat islands (UHIs). Research shows these areas can raise city temperatures by as much as 12 degrees Celsius. Identifying and understanding these hotspots are essential for implementing strategies that can ameliorate this pressing issue.

The Science Behind Green Roofs: How They Work
Green roofs can lower surface temperatures by up to 50° F due to the cooling effects of plants through a process called transpiration. This cooling leads to lower overall city temperatures and creates natural insulation, allowing buildings to maintain comfortable temperatures year-round. The financial benefits are equally compelling, slashing energy consumption by 15% and reducing electricity bills for building owners.
Stormwater Management: Another Layer of Benefits
Green roofs are not just about cooling; they also mitigate stormwater runoff. The vegetation and soil absorb rainwater, lessening pressure on storm drains while filtering out pollutants. This unique approach significantly enhances a city’s sustainability by replenishing groundwater and reducing the risk of flooding, thus promoting a healthier urban environment.

The Cost of Green Roofs: Balancing Benefits and Investments
However, transitioning to green roofs comes at a cost. From the initial investment in soil, plants, and irrigation to ongoing maintenance expenses, costs can add up significantly. On average, retrofitting a building to support a green roof can run from $20 to $50 per square meter, placing budget constraints on many projects. Additionally, structural reinforcement requirements can escalate expenditures further, illustrating that while green roofs are an investment in sustainability, they require a sustained financial commitment.
Overcoming Barriers: The Role of Policy and Community
Despite their clear benefits, the widespread adoption of green roofs faces substantial obstacles rooted in policy and budget limitations. Many cities lack comprehensive guidelines and funding to promote these green initiatives. Therefore, a collaborative effort between government officials, developers, and community stakeholders is crucial to create supportive policies that encourage rooftop gardens. Financial incentives, streamlined permitting processes, and updated building codes are essential to overcoming these hurdles.
